Find your local specialistA Balkan Yataghan With Nielloed Silver-Gilt Mounts
Dated 1222 A.H. Corresponding To 1807 A.D.
Dated 1222 A.H. Corresponding To 1807 A.D.
With slightly recurved single-edged blade with narrow double fuller along the back on each side, one side gold-damascened with a large foliate panel enclosing four panels of Turkish poetic verses centred on a calligraphic star of Solomon inscribed with the names of the Seven Sleepers in thuluth, a shaped mount nielloed with foliage against a punched ground over the forte and chased with flowering foliage along the back, and grip with 'eared' pommel and decorated en suite overall, in original scabbard also en suite and involving minarets and martial trophies, pierced and nielloed locket, suspension loop, nielloed monster-head terminal, and much original gilding
60.2 cm. blade
